During a recent cricket match between India and Australia in Sydney, a group of protestors staged a demonstration against the Adani Group’s proposed coal mine project in Queensland, Australia. The protestors, who were part of the Stop Adani campaign, gathered outside the Sydney Cricket Ground with banners and placards urging the Australian government to halt the project. The protest drew attention from both cricket fans and the media, highlighting the ongoing controversy surrounding the Adani coal mine.

The Adani Group’s coal mine project has been a source of controversy and debate in Australia for several years. The project, known as the Carmichael coal mine, is set to be one of the largest coal mines in the world and has faced strong opposition from environmentalists, indigenous groups, and concerned citizens. Critics of the project argue that the coal mine will have devastating environmental impacts, including contributing to climate change and threatening the Great Barrier Reef.

The Stop Adani campaign, which organized the protest at the cricket match, has been actively campaigning against the coal mine project for several years. The campaign has mobilized a large and vocal group of supporters who are calling on the Australian government to stop the project and transition towards renewable energy sources. The protest at the Sydney Cricket Ground was just one of many actions taken by the Stop Adani campaign to raise awareness and put pressure on decision-makers to reconsider their support for the coal mine.

The protest at the cricket match was met with mixed reactions from spectators and cricket fans. Some attendees showed support for the protestors, holding up signs and joining in chants against the Adani coal mine. However, there were also reports of tensions and confrontations between the protestors and some cricket fans who were unhappy with the disruption to the match. Despite this, the protest succeeded in bringing attention to the issue and generating discussions about the impacts of the Adani coal mine project.
